Linear Algebra for Large Scale and Real-Time Applications

Linear Algebra for Large Scale and Real-Time Applications pdf epub mobi txt 电子书 下载 2026

出版者:Springer Netherlands
作者:Moor, B. L. De 编
出品人:
页数:456
译者:
出版时间:2009-12-28
价格:USD 350.00
装帧:Paperback
isbn号码:9789048142460
丛书系列:
图书标签:
  • 线性代数
  • 大规模数据
  • 实时计算
  • 矩阵计算
  • 数值线性代数
  • 优化算法
  • 机器学习
  • 信号处理
  • 控制系统
  • 科学计算
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

深入理解计算几何:从理论基石到现代算法 作者:[此处应为图书作者姓名] 出版社:[此处应为出版社名称] ISBN:[此处应为图书ISBN] --- 内容概述 本书旨在为读者提供一个全面且深入的计算几何学导论,重点关注几何算法的设计、分析和实现。计算几何学是连接纯数学(尤其是几何学、拓扑学和组合学)与计算机科学(尤其是算法设计与分析)的交叉学科。它不仅是计算机图形学、机器人学、地理信息系统(GIS)、计算机辅助设计(CAD)等领域的基石,也是现代数据科学和机器学习中处理空间数据和复杂结构的关键工具。 本书的叙事结构遵循从基础概念到高级应用逐步深入的路线图。我们首先建立严谨的数学和计算基础,确保读者对处理几何对象所需的精确性和鲁棒性有深刻理解。随后,我们将系统地探讨核心的组合几何算法,并过渡到处理不确定性、实时性要求以及大规模数据集的现代挑战。 全书的讲解力求做到理论的严谨性与实践的可操作性相结合,每一章节都配有详尽的算法描述、复杂度分析,以及在实际应用中需要考虑的数值稳定性问题。我们不依赖于任何特定软件库的实现细节,而是着重于算法背后的核心思想和数学原理,使读者能够灵活地将这些知识迁移到任何计算环境中。 --- 第一部分:几何基础与数据结构 本部分为后续所有高级主题打下坚实的理论基础。我们不假设读者对计算几何有预先的知识,而是从最基本的几何元素和数值计算的挑战入手。 第一章:几何原语与数值稳定性 本章详细介绍了计算几何中的基本构件:点、线段、射线和多边形。重点讨论了在浮点运算环境下,如何精确地处理“共线”、“相交”和“方向”等概念。引入了有向面积(或叉积)作为判断相对位置的关键工具,并深入探讨了数值误差的来源、误差界限的计算,以及使用高精度算术或健壮的几何谓词来保证算法正确性的必要性。此外,还首次引入了欧几里得空间的基本性质及其在计算中的表达。 第二章:平面划分与拓扑结构 本章聚焦于研究平面上的结构,特别是平面直线分割(Arrangement of Lines)。我们详细分析了如何高效地构建和表示这种分割的拓扑结构。讨论了DCEL(Doubly Connected Edge List)数据结构的构建、遍历及其在存储和查询几何结构方面的优势。本章还介绍了对偶变换的概念,如何将其应用于处理非垂直的几何问题,并讨论了如何利用拓扑关系来加速后续的搜索操作。 第三章:凸包与基础形状识别 凸包是计算几何中最基础、也是应用最广泛的结构之一。本章系统地比较了计算二维和三维凸包的经典算法,包括Graham扫描法、Jarvis步进法和快速幂算法(Quickhull)。我们对这些算法的渐近复杂度进行了严格分析,并讨论了在实际应用中选择特定算法的权衡(例如,对输入点分布的敏感性)。此外,本章探讨了凸包在最小外接圆、最小面积矩形等形状识别问题中的应用。 --- 第二部分:组合几何核心算法 本部分深入探讨了处理集合点数据的经典、高效的组合算法,这些算法是理解更复杂空间数据结构的基础。 第四章:平面点集的三角剖分 三角剖分是处理不规则空间数据的核心工具。本章侧重于Delaunay三角剖分(DT)及其对偶结构——Voronoi图。我们详细阐述了构建DT的两种主要方法:增量法和分治法。重点分析了插入局部调整(Flip)机制如何维持Delaunay的局部最优性质。同时,对Voronoi图的结构、性质(如最近邻关系)以及其在空间插值和区域划分中的应用进行了深入探讨。 第五章:最近邻搜索与空间数据结构 为了实现高效的查询,需要组织空间数据。本章系统地介绍了用于高效检索点或几何对象的数据结构。这包括K-D树、R树及其变体(如R-树)的构建、插入和查询机制。我们专注于最近邻搜索(Nearest Neighbor Search, NNS)的算法,比较了基于树结构的精确NNS与基于Locality-Sensitive Hashing (LSH)的近似NNS方法,并讨论了在维度灾难面前如何权衡精确性与查询速度。 第六章:线段相交与平面图遍历 本章处理如何在大量线段集合中有效地找出所有相交点。核心算法是Bentley-Ottmann扫描线算法。本章详细介绍了如何维护事件队列和状态结构(Sweep Line Status),以及如何利用这些结构来检测和记录交点,同时严格证明算法的最优渐近复杂度。此外,还讨论了如何利用由此产生的平面图结构来解决路径规划和连通性问题。 --- 第三部分:高级应用与维度扩展 本部分将理论知识扩展到三维空间以及需要处理动态和大规模数据集的场景。 第七章:三维凸体与体素化 将二维概念扩展到三维空间,本章探讨了三维凸包的构建。重点介绍基于Quickhull思想的增量算法,并讨论了其在处理边界拓扑(如边和面的维护)方面的复杂性。随后,引入了体素化(Voxelization)的概念,讨论如何将连续的三维几何模型离散化,用于碰撞检测和体积计算,以及由此带来的精度损失分析。 第八章:几何查询与路径规划 本章关注于几何查询的实际应用。讨论了如何利用预处理的数据结构(如分层Delaunay或四叉树/八叉树)来高效地回答点在多边形内(Point-in-Polygon, PIP)测试、线段与多面体求交等问题。随后,我们将重点转向基于图论的最短路径问题在几何空间中的应用,例如在障碍物环境中基于可见性图或缩束(Funnel Algorithm)的路径规划方法。 第九章:几何算法的并行化与大规模处理挑战 针对现代计算环境对速度的需求,本章探讨了如何将组合几何算法(如凸包和三角剖分)进行并行化。讨论了分治策略在并行环境下的适用性,并分析了通信开销和负载均衡对并行效率的影响。此外,本章也触及了处理动态数据流中的几何结构(如点集的增删)所需的结构维护策略,强调了在面对“大数据”时的算法鲁棒性和可扩展性设计原则。 --- 目标读者 本书适合具有扎实微积分和线性代数基础的本科高年级学生、研究生,以及需要深入理解底层几何计算原理的软件工程师、图形程序员和数据科学家。它既可作为一门高级计算几何课程的教材,也是一本优秀的专业参考书,用于解决实际工程和科学计算中遇到的复杂空间问题。 通过本书的学习,读者将不仅掌握一系列核心的几何算法,更重要的是,将培养起一种严谨的、以数学为驱动的计算思维方式,从而能够自主设计和分析解决新型空间问题的算法。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

这本书的章节结构设计,体现出一种罕见的体系化思维。它并非简单地按照传统代数顺序排列——从向量空间到线性变换再到特征值——而是围绕着“大规模”和“实时”这两个核心约束进行组织和递进。前几章建立的是基础的代数结构,但从第三章开始,重点就迅速转移到了如何利用这些结构来处理数据冗余和维度灾难。令人眼前一亮的是,作者在谈论矩阵求逆和求解线性系统时,没有仅仅停留在经典的Gauss-Jordan消元法,而是立刻引入了迭代法(如共轭梯度法)的收敛性分析,并结合了并行化处理的初步讨论。这种“理论-应用-优化”的循环结构,使得每一章节的知识点都不是孤立的,而是自然地为下一章节更复杂的应用场景铺路。阅读过程中,我能清晰地感受到作者试图构建的知识地图:从基础构建块到高性能计算的桥梁,每一步都经过精心设计,目的性极强,很少有那种为了凑篇幅而堆砌内容的章节,整体逻辑的连贯性和严密性值得称赞。

评分

这本书的装帧和排版给我留下了极其深刻的印象。拿到手的时候,首先感受到的是那种沉甸甸的质感,纸张的选择非常考究,摸起来有一种细腻而坚韧的感觉,显然不是那种廉价的印刷品。装帧设计上,封面采用了低调而富有科技感的深蓝色调,搭配银色的字体,既专业又不失现代感。内页的排版更是达到了教科书级别的水准,字体清晰锐利,公式的排布逻辑清晰,没有任何拥挤或错位的感觉。尤其是那些复杂的矩阵运算和几何图形的插图,线条极其精细,对理解抽象概念帮助巨大。许多教材在印刷细节上会偷工减料,导致墨迹洇开或者图文模糊,但这本书在这方面做得无可挑剔,显示出出版方对专业知识传播的重视。我花了很长时间翻阅前几章,发现连页眉页脚的页码和章节标题都设计得恰到好处,不会分散注意力,阅读体验极其流畅。对于需要长时间盯着数学公式和图表阅读的人来说,这种对细节的关注简直是福音,它确保了长时间阅读的舒适度和信息的准确传递,让人愿意沉浸其中,而不是被糟糕的物理媒介所干扰。这本书的物理实体本身,就是一件值得收藏的学术工具。

评分

我必须承认,我购买这本书的初衷是希望它能提供一套严谨且具有前瞻性的线性代数框架,特别是针对那些处理海量数据流和高频计算场景的优化方法。然而,深入阅读后,我发现它在基础理论的阐述上,采取了一种非常务实且直击核心的路径。作者似乎刻意避开了许多纯数学领域中常见的、对于工程应用来说可能略显冗余的理论探讨,转而聚焦于那些在数值稳定性和计算效率上具有决定性影响的关键概念。例如,在特征值分解的部分,作者并没有花大量篇幅去证明所有理论细节,而是迅速过渡到了如何在高维稀疏矩阵中应用QR分解或SVD的近似算法,并且对每种算法的计算复杂度给出了非常直观的分析。这种“工具箱”式的教学方法非常适合我这种需要快速将理论应用于实际工程问题的读者。它提供了一种“知道如何用”的即时满足感,而不是“知道为什么能用”的纯理论满足。如果说缺点,可能就是对于初学者来说,跳跃感稍强,但对于有一定背景的工程师或研究生来说,这简直是效率的保证。

评分

从作者的叙述风格来看,我感受到了一种强烈的、面向工程实践的实用主义精神。文字表达简洁、精准,几乎没有不必要的修饰词或哲学思辨。每当引入一个复杂的概念时,作者都会立刻用一个简短的物理或数据科学中的例子来锚定它,确保读者不会在抽象的符号世界中迷失方向。例如,在讨论向量范数时,他没有过多纠缠于其拓扑学意义,而是直接对比了L1和L2范数在LASSO回归和岭回归中对模型稀疏性的实际影响。这种“语言的经济性”使得阅读过程非常高效,我可以快速地从作者的论述中提取出核心的数学工具及其适用条件。与那些偏向纯数学证明的经典著作相比,这本书的“语调”更像是一位经验丰富的首席工程师在指导团队攻克技术难关,直接、有力,聚焦于“解决问题”本身,这种明确的意图性使人倍感信服。

评分

关于书中提供的案例和习题部分,我发现它们与以往我接触过的教材有显著的不同。传统的习题往往是计算性的或纯粹的证明题,旨在巩固基本运算。而这本书中的“应用挑战”部分,更像是小型项目案例的微缩版。例如,在讲解矩阵分解的应用时,书中没有给出简单的数字矩阵进行分解,而是设置了一个场景,比如“一个传感器网络中动态更新的关联矩阵的稀疏更新策略”。这些案例背景设定得非常贴近现代科学计算的前沿,要求读者不仅要会解题,还要能根据实际约束(如内存限制、计算延迟)来选择最优的数学工具。更重要的是,许多习题的答案和详细的MATLAB/Python伪代码实现是同步提供的,这极大地降低了从理论到实践的转换门槛。对于自学者来说,这种即时的反馈机制至关重要,它避免了陷入“我知道怎么做,但写不出来”的困境,真正起到了连接理论与工程实践的桥梁作用。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有